This turned out to be one of the most expensive, highest profile, most hyped special election for a single seat in the House of Representatives in a long time.
Democrats have put up a furious challenge in this red-leaning district, Georgia’s Sixth Congressional, which became vacant when President Trump picked its representative, Tom Price, for his cabinet. A little-known, 30-year-old former congressional aide, Jon Ossoff, electrified Democrats nationwide with his campaign and ended up raising $25 million
